CogniK and Egmont sign strategic agreement for the deployment of CogniKizz edutainment platform08 Nov
Kizz TV, the online educational platform for preschool children, was launched twelve months ago in France by CogniK. Egmont, based in Denmark, is a leading Scandinavian media group, with sales of 1.4 billion euros in 2009. With operations in publishing, press, television, film, music and games, Egmont is particularly involved with children with its Egmont Kids Media division. CogniK has signed a strategic partnership with Egmont Kids Media to launch multiple localized versions of Kizz TV across Europe.

About CogniK : CogniK – www.cognik.net – is an innovative French start-up company that has developed a proprietary technology incorporating artificial intelligence and cognitive science to deliver tailor-made edutainment experiences in a personalized manner. Kizz TV – www.kizz.tv – in France and 3til7 – www.3til7.no – in Norway are the first examples of online services that use the CogniK technology. This technology is designed in partnership with leading research labs in France (Ecole Normale Superieure, the National Institute of Educational Research and the National Institute of Applied Sciences).
About Egmont : Egmont Kids Media is part of the Egmont Group – www.egmont.com – which was founded in 1878. It is Scandinavia’s leading media group and Europe’s largest children’s publisher telling stories through books, magazines, film, TV, music, games and mobile in 30 countries worldwide.
